Job Summary

The Staff Researcher 2, Animal Tech will assist with tasks around SRF related to the care and management of the facility and laboratory animals, and will, under general supervision of the SRF Director / Supervisor, coordinate and assist with efforts for the multiple PIs that utilize the facility. This position requires working closely with the SRF Supervisor, staff, and investigators to ensure that protocol objectives are met, including (but not limited to) data collection, tissue collection, animal support, and administrative tasks among other essential duties. This position will ultimately support the activities and research leading to novel advancements utilized in clinical trials for both clinical and veterinary purposes. This position is integral to future program projects and to the success of SRF and the Stem Cell Program's goal in finding novel treatments to save or better the lives of patients with currently incurable diseases.

  • Department Overview

    The School of Medicine (SOM) Surgical Research Facility (SRF) is located on the UC Davis campus. The SRF offers preclinical research and training in a wide variety of large animal models. It includes animal holding rooms, procedure rooms, and surgical suites. The Stem Cell Program and the SRF are partnered in the development and furtherance of innovative translational research at UC Davis.

    This position includes assisting with lifting medium to large animals onto the surgical table, standing, sitting, and / or leaning over for extended periods of time. Good hand-eye coordination for catheter placement, blood withdrawal, and drug administration. Period of tissue harvest and processing may be present for necropsy-like procedures located at the on-site laboratory. Position may also include the need for oversight or weekend shift coverage for long term studies.
